Transaction 594624f9eaf79103029187ec63c424aff80a3453cee03402bce4b472253add86
1 Input
1 Output
-
594624f9eaf79103029187ec63c424aff80a3453cee03402bce4b472253add86:0
- value
- 76746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aac565d4791fa652de8ae677fe11871c1b51b00c OP_EQUAL
- address
- 3HFyGbKyXrohppGrsd5vq1ADoxogAVQ2t2